Chile japonés is a small, slender, deep-red dried chile with sharp, clean heat and a faintly nutty finish. Despite the name, it's a staple of Mexican cooking — the chile cooks reach for when a dish needs straightforward fire without the fruitiness of guajillo or the smoke of chipotle. Common Uses

Toast whole pods in oil to infuse salsa macha, chile de árbol-style table salsa, and aguachile. Drop into pot beans, lentils, and caldo de res for background heat. Crumble into marinades for carne asada and pollo a la diabla. Simmer with tomato and garlic for a fast taquería-style salsa roja. Steep in vinegar for a Mexican-style hot sauce.

Cuisine Context

Japonés is the everyday heat chile of Mexican home kitchens — kept in a jar next to the comal for tossing into whatever's cooking. It also crosses cleanly into Sichuan stir-fries, Thai curries, and dried-chile pasta, where its straight heat and sturdy skin hold up to high temperatures.

Pro Tip

Toast the pods whole in a dry pan for 15–20 seconds until they darken a shade and smell toasty. For milder heat, snip off the stem and shake out the seeds before using.
